>CCRL (Computer Chess Rating Lists)
>
>We are a group of testers formed with the goal of producing further rating lists
>that will go hand in hand with other established rating lists in showing the
>relativity in engine strength.
>
>At present CCRL has the following testers:
>Graham Banks, Ray Banks, Sarah Bird, Kirill Kryukov, Tom Logan, Andreas
>Schwartmann, Charles Smith and Chris Taylor.
>
>We have concentrated at this stage on a 40 moves in 40 minutes repeating rating
>list, calibrated to Athlon 64 3800+ hardware, but also intend to produce a blitz
>list (40 moves in 8 minutes repeating) shortly. Future plans include the
>possibilty of "endgame rating lists" at the same time controls based on play
>proceding from a series of endgame positions.
>
>Each engine uses a generic opening book with an upper limit of 12 moves per
>side. Ponder off, no learning, EGTBs, hash size 128mb or 256mb each (deep
>engines get twice this size). For blitz it will be 64mb hash
>
>For our first 40/40 rating list, we took a list of 18 engines with the intention
>of running 30 game matches (all play all) so that we could establish a base from
>which to develop.

>There is a best versions list, an all versions list and a pure list that removes
>rating distortions.
>
>There are also many stats tables available for your interest at the above link
>including:
>- pairwise results
>- game length statistics
>- engine correlation statistics (expected move table, evaluation difference
>table, engine distance table).
